WebThe British Thermal Unit, or BTU, is an energy unit. It is approximately the energy needed to heat one pound of water by 1 degree Fahrenheit. 1 BTU = 1,055 joules, 252 calories, 0.293 watt-hours, or the energy released by burning one match. 1 watt is approximately 3.412 BTU per hour. WebCFM = SCFM × (14.7 psi ÷ Pactual ) × (Tactual + 459.67) ÷ (68°F + 459.67) Example of SCFM to CFM calculator use: 500 SCFM at 60°F temperature and 16 psi pressure is equal to 452.41 CFM.
